Our public trips are on Saturdays and Sundays at 12 noon and 2pm from April to October and on Thursdays at 2pm from April to September.
Board our 29 seat narrowboat for a relaxing trip through historic Newbury with our enthusiastic, knowledgeable and fully-trained volunteer crew. There’s plenty of interest to be seen as you rise up a lock and cruise through a swing bridge
Tea, coffee and light refreshments available. Enjoy a glass of wine or beer from our licensed bar.
On board toilet
Please leave push chairs in your car if possible. Otherwise they can only be carried on the roof. Babies under 2 travel free but must have a ticket
Adult £7.00, Children (2-15) £4.00, Family (2 adults and 2 children) £20.00. All children under 2 years old travel free (but require a ticket).

Please note: Access to the boat is up a ramp and down 5 steps. The crew will be there to assist. We regret we can’t carry wheelchairs (but our sister boat the Rose of Hungerford can).
